Sep 14, 2015

Operations Manager

Anonymous employee
Recommend
CEO approval
Business Outlook

Pros

Multicultural environment, good career development opportunities. Financially very successful and stable.

Cons

Too bureaucratic environment, too much compliance driven. The company continues to struggle with innovation and has been a one trick pony for too long. Frequent reorganizations mean a lot of uncertainty among employees.
